A rare opportunity to combine home, land and serious workspace in one distinctive Vermont property. Set on 18+ acres along Route 2 in Cabot, this longtime home of Brookside Statuary pairs an 1830 Cape with a substantial commercial workshop and the kind of space and infrastructure that are increasingly hard to find. For decades, this property supported a successful family business and a tradition of craftsmanship; today, it is ready for its next chapter. The 3-bedroom, 1-bath Cape offers 1,800+ finished square feet and comfortable everyday living spaces. Outside, a mix of open fields, woods, landscaped grounds and a stream offers room to garden, recreate, explore and spread out. A deeded right-of-way provides access to nearby Molly Pond, where access is through deeded rights rather than a public access point. Not to be confused with the larger Molly’s Falls Pond, which has public access nearby. For contractors, craftspeople, makers, artists, collectors, entrepreneurs or anyone who needs serious room for equipment and projects, the workshop opens up possibilities that a typical residential property simply cannot. Route 2 frontage provides excellent visibility and convenient access for deliveries, customers, equipment and commuting, while Cabot's ponds, trails and Northeast Kingdom recreation are close at hand. Whether your vision includes a home-based enterprise, creative studio, workshop, storage-intensive hobby or simply more space to live and work, this is an unusually versatile Vermont property with room for what comes next. Commercial and mixed uses may require town review; buyers should verify intended use.
